#8a06d4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8a06d4 is composed of 54.1% red, 2.4%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.9% cyan, 97.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 278.4 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 42.7%. #8a06d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#1500a9.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

Shades and Tints of #8a06d4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010002 is the darkest color, while #f9ee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8a06d4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6b6f is the less saturated color, while #8a06d4 is the most saturated one.
